    DAC/AMP for Sennheiser HD650

    Nix the e10k unless you really care about the bass boost feature. Monoprice has more powerful amp and will drive 650's the best out of these; however it is primarily suited for high impedance dynamics such as the 650's. If you look to pick up more cans in the future it may not be the best fit...

    Hi, I wanted to sell some headphones.

    In order to make a post in the buy/sell forums your account needs to be at least 30 days old, and you need to have a post count of 15+. You can buy things and comment on posts there prior to that though.
